Kalamazoo, Mi vs Alagoinhas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Kalamazoo, Mi, Usa and Alagoinhas, Brazil is approximately 7,733 km or 4,806 mi.
  • To reach Kalamazoo, Mi in this distance one would set out from Alagoinhas bearing 324.7°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Kalamazoo, Mi bearing 310.3° or NW .
  • Kalamazoo, Mi has a hot summer continental climate with no dry season (Dfa) whereas Alagoinhas has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
  • Kalamazoo, Mi is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Alagoinhas is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 13.9 °C (25°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 23 °C (41.4°F) more in Kalamazoo, Mi.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 293.5 mm (11.6 in) less which is equivalent to 293.5 l/m² (7.2 US gal/ft²) or 2,935,000 l/ha (313,771 US gal/ac) less. About 3/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 24.4° lower in Kalamazoo, Mi than in Alagoinhas.
